Overview
PS9506-V-AX from Renesas Electronics is a high-speed, high-CMR 8-pin DIP photocoppler optimized for IGBT and power MOSFET gate driving in industrial inverters and induction heating systems. It delivers 0.6 A peak output current, achieves ≤0.4 μs propagation delay (tPLH/tPHL), and sustains ±25 kV/μs common-mode transient immunity with 5,000 Vr.m.s. isolation voltage.

Technical Context
The PS9506-V-AX integrates a GaAlAs LED input stage with a monolithic photo-diode, signal processing circuit, and power output transistor on a single chip. Its architecture enables fast switching (≤0.4 μs tPLH/tPHL) and robust noise rejection via internal shield and optimized layout.
It operates across −40°C to +110°C ambient temperature with 10–30 V supply range (VCC−VEE), supports 8–12 mA forward current, and meets DIN EN60747-5-2 (VDE0884 Part2) for reinforced isolation - specifically certified under Option approval No. 40024069.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value and Actual Design Meaning |
|---|---|
| Peak Output Current | 0.6 A MAX. - sufficient to directly drive IGBT gates up to 25 A/1200 V with low Miller charge injection. |
| Propagation Delay | tPLH/tPHL ≤ 0.4 μs - ensures tight timing control in high-frequency PWM inverters (up to 50 kHz). |
| CM Transient Immunity | ±25 kV/μs MIN. - maintains reliable switching during fast dv/dt transients in motor drives and IH systems. |
| Isolation Voltage | 5,000 Vr.m.s. - meets reinforced insulation requirements for industrial equipment per UL, CSA, SEMKO, and VDE standards. |
| Operating Temperature | −40°C to +110°C - supports deployment in enclosed industrial enclosures without forced cooling. |
| Supply Voltage Range | VCC−VEE = 10–30 V - compatible with standard 15 V or 24 V isolated gate driver supplies. |
| Creepage Distance | 7 mm MIN. - matches standard DIP-8 creepage for 300 VAC working voltage in pollution degree 2 environments. |
Pinout & Package
PS9506-V-AX uses an 8-pin plastic DIP (Dual In-line Package) with 2.54 mm lead pitch and 9.25 mm body width. Pin 1 is marked by notch or dot; shield connection is internal and tied to Pin 5 (VEE) in standard operation.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1, 4 | NC (No Connection) | Internally unconnected; may be tied to GND on LED side for noise suppression but must not carry signals. |
| 2 | Anode | LED anode input - requires series resistor to limit IF to 8–12 mA under 1.2–1.8 V VF. |
| 3 | Cathode | LED cathode - connects to GND or logic-low reference on input side. |
| 5 | VEE | Output-side ground reference - ties to emitter of driven IGBT/MOSFET and shields internal circuitry. |
| 6 | VO | Power output terminal - delivers high-current gate drive (0.6 A peak) to IGBT gate with low VOL (≤1.0 V @ 100 mA). |
| 7 | NC (No Connection) | Internally unconnected; may be tied to GND on detector side for noise suppression but must not carry signals. |
| 8 | VCC | Positive supply for output stage - powers internal transistor and sets VO swing range (0 to VCC). |

FAQ
What safety certifications apply to PS9506-V-AX?
PS9506-V-AX is certified to UL E72422, CSA CA 101391 (CAN/CSA-C22.2 60065, 60950), SEMKO 1115598, and DIN EN60747-5-2 (VDE0884 Part2) under Option approval No. 40024069. These approvals validate its reinforced isolation for industrial equipment with working voltages up to 300 VAC. The PS9506-V-AX datasheet confirms all test conditions and limits used for certification.
Can PS9506-V-AX drive a 1200 V/25 A IGBT directly?
Yes - PS9506-V-AX delivers 0.6 A peak output current with ≤0.4 μs propagation delay and ±25 kV/μs CMTI, matching the load condition specified in the datasheet (Rg = 47 Ω, Cg = 3 nF, equivalent to 1200 V/25 A IGBT). Its VOH ≥ VCC−4 V and VOL ≤ 1.0 V at 100 mA ensure strong gate overdrive and clean turn-off, minimizing conduction losses in PS9506-V-AX-based drivers.
What is the role of Pins 1, 4, and 7 on PS9506-V-AX?
Pins 1, 4, and 7 are NC (No Connection) terminals on PS9506-V-AX. They are internally unconnected and must not be used for signal routing or bypassing. Per the datasheet, they may be tied to GND on their respective sides (Pins 1/4 to LED-side GND; Pin 7 to detector-side GND) to reduce noise coupling - but never left floating near high-dv/dt traces. PS9506-V-AX functionality remains unaffected if these pins are left open.
How does PS9506-V-AX differ from PS9506-AX?
PS9506-V-AX includes DIN EN60747-5-2 (VDE0884 Part2) Option certification, while PS9506-AX carries only UL, CSA, and SEMKO approvals. Both share identical electrical specs, pinout, and DIP-8 packaging. The "V" suffix denotes VDE qualification - required for European industrial equipment subject to EN 61800-5-1. PS9506-V-AX is functionally interchangeable with PS9506-AX where VDE compliance is not mandated.
What is the maximum recommended forward current for PS9506-V-AX?
The absolute maximum forward current for PS9506-V-AX is 25 mA, but the recommended operating condition is 8–12 mA (IF(ON)) per the datasheet. Operating at 12 mA ensures optimal CTR stability and longevity while delivering full switching speed. Exceeding 12 mA risks accelerated LED degradation and reduced lifetime - especially above 85°C ambient. PS9506-V-AX thermal derating curves confirm 12 mA is sustainable up to 110°C.
